by Benjamin Waterhouse Hawkins (Author)

The Artistic Anatomy of the Horse is a detailed and comprehensive guide to the anatomy of horses, written by Benjamin Waterhouse Hawkins in 1866. The book is a must-have for artists, sculptors, and anyone interested in the anatomy of horses. It is a detailed study of the horse's structure, including its bones, muscles, and other internal organs. The book is divided into chapters that cover different parts of the horse's body, including the head, neck, legs, and feet. The text is accompanied by numerous illustrations and diagrams that provide a visual representation of the horse's anatomy. The illustrations are incredibly detailed and accurate, making it easy for readers to understand the horse's structure and how it moves. The book also includes a glossary of terms and a list of references for further study.
